M1 Review and critique the implementation of operations management in relation to Six Sigma
methodology and Lean principles
There are various operations management methods and principles that can be used by WH Smith
for enhancing the efficiency and production in the organization. The operations management
helps the WH Smith for managing different functions and operations for enhancing the
operational efficiency, productivity and profitability of the business. An effective operations
management will be helpful for the project managers in the WH Smith to develop effective plan,
forecast and perform various business tasks such as production, marketing, selling and
distribution of the quality products or service to customers for satisfying their needs on-time
efficiently.
There are various types of approaches and methods such as Six Sigma approach and lean
principle approach that can be used by the project managers in the WH Smith for ensuring the
success of the project and enhancing the efficiency of onsite as well as off site operations within
the organization. These approaches and methods will be helpful in reducing the wastage in the
production process and hence enhance the productivity and deliver quality products or services
to customers.
Six Sigma approach: This approach can be followed and used by the project managers in the
WH Smith for eliminating the wastage and defects in the production process, products,
employee’s performance and services for ensuring effective operations of the business. this
approach defines five different stages that can be used by the project manager in the WH Smith
such as define, measure, analyze, improve and control for identifying any defect in products,
services as well as employees performance so that necessary actions can be taken to improve the
quality and overall performance of business organization (S. Reosekar and D. Pohekar, 2014).
By using this approach, various defects and problems can be identified and defined, measuring of
the current performance, analysis of root causes of the defects and problems and then necessary
improvement actions can be determined and implemented to overcome the problems and defects
and last the improved process is maintain and control for satisfying needs of customers and
ensuring the growth of the business.
Lean approach: This approach can be used by the project manager in the WH Smith for
minimizing the wastage in production, efforts of employees or other personnel while serving
customers and delivering products or services. As per lean approach, WH Smith can mainly

Plan: This stage involves developing plan for gathering data and identifying problems and root
cause of problems. The project manager in the WH Smith can identify the main root cause of the
decrease in customer service and sales of the business so that appropriate hypothesis can be
developed to overcome this problem (Backlund et.al, 2015).
Do: In this stage, the project manager in the WH Smith needs to develop appropriate solutions
and implement it into the workplace so that the customer service as well as the sales of the
business can be enhanced. It will be essential for the WH Smith for developing effective business
and marketing strategies for improving customer service and sales of products.
Check: After the implementation of appropriate business and marketing strategies, the next step
is to check the effectiveness of the strategies in increasing and improving customer service and
sales of the business.
Act: After implementation of the appropriate strategies and analysis, it has identified that there is
any gap or ineffectiveness in the business and market strategies then next step will be to take
corrective action and develop more effective solution to improve and increase customer service
and sales of the business (Backlund et.al, 2015). And if the developed strategies are successful
then recommend it for the future problem.
